Keil Uvision 5.26是一款世界最佳的代碼開(kāi)發(fā)工具編譯器,由業(yè)界領(lǐng)先的微控制器公司——Keil研發(fā),是目前發(fā)布的最新版本。該軟件把廣泛的微控制器工具與穩(wěn)定的數(shù)據(jù)處理相進(jìn)行完美的結(jié)合,使其成為可用的主要解決方案之一。說(shuō)到C編譯實(shí)用程序,沒(méi)有比Keil更好的了。它允許您處理您的數(shù)據(jù)代碼,并使其對(duì)最終用戶具有可展示性和實(shí)用性。最新的Keil uVision 5依然提供了編譯器、編譯器、安裝包和調(diào)試跟蹤,主要新增包管理器功能,支持LWIP,其SWD下載速度也是KEIL4的5倍,與之前版本不同的是,uVision5將MDK Core和Software Packs分成兩部分,其中MDK Core主要包含uVision5 IDE集成開(kāi)發(fā)環(huán)境和ARM Compiler5,Software Packs則可以在不更換MDK Core的情況下,單獨(dú)管理(下載、更新、移除)設(shè)備支持包和中間件更新包,新版的software packs又分為device,CMSIS和 Mdidleware,這讓用戶使用起來(lái)非常方便,該軟件也獲得很多開(kāi)發(fā)ARM應(yīng)用的工程師的青睞。這里小編給大家?guī)?lái)的是
Keil Uvision 5.26中文破解版,有需求的小伙伴歡迎前來(lái)本站下載體驗(yàn)。
安裝教程
1、在本站下載好文件包,解壓之得到如下文件。
2、雙擊“mdk526.exe”主程序運(yùn)行,在安裝向?qū)Ы缑嬷苯狱c(diǎn)擊“Next”。
3、來(lái)到許可協(xié)議界面,選擇“I Accept”,點(diǎn)擊“Next”。
4、自行選擇好安裝路徑,然后點(diǎn)擊“Next”。
5、注冊(cè)信息可隨意填寫(xiě),點(diǎn)擊“Next”。
6、安裝進(jìn)行中,需要一些時(shí)間,請(qǐng)耐心等待。
7、安裝完成后,取消勾選先不要運(yùn)行軟件。
破解教程
1、我們以管理員身份運(yùn)行軟件,依次在界面導(dǎo)航欄中點(diǎn)擊file-license management選項(xiàng)。
2、打開(kāi)后將軟件中CID號(hào)復(fù)制到注冊(cè)機(jī)上,破解類型選擇【ARM】。
3、點(diǎn)擊“genrate”將生成的注冊(cè)碼復(fù)制到軟件中。
4、最后點(diǎn)擊【Add Lic】,完成激活。
功能介紹
1、MDK Core – MDK核心
MDK Core包含微控制器開(kāi)發(fā)所有的所有組件,包括IDE(uVision5)、編輯器、ARM C/C++編輯器、uVision調(diào)試跟蹤器和Pack Installer。
2、uVision5 IDE集成開(kāi)發(fā)界面
uVision5 IDE 集成開(kāi)發(fā)環(huán)境與uVision4相差不大,在編譯工具欄右側(cè)多了兩個(gè)綠色按鈕,Manage Run-time Environment和Pack Installer按鈕。MDK Core是一個(gè)獨(dú)立的安裝包,大概300M左右大小,可以到ARM國(guó)內(nèi)代理商米爾科技官網(wǎng)下載正式版本。下載安裝以后就可以一直使用,如果Keil有芯片支持、CMSIS或者中間庫(kù)的升級(jí),直接通過(guò)Software packs本地升級(jí)即可。
3、Software packs – MDK軟件包
這部分較MDK v4版本做出了很大的更新。Software packs分為Device、CMSIS、MDK Professional Midleware三個(gè)小部分,包含了各類可用的設(shè)備驅(qū)動(dòng)。
MDK v5可以在Software packs窗口選擇需要安裝或者更新的軟件組件。
使用教程
一、μVisionGUIμVisionGUI提供了使用命令按鈕選擇命令和工具欄的菜單。 狀態(tài)欄位于窗口底部,顯示有關(guān)當(dāng)前μVision命令的信息和消息。 Windows可以重新定位并??康搅硪粋€(gè)物理屏幕。 將自動(dòng)為每個(gè)項(xiàng)目保存窗口布局,并在下次使用項(xiàng)目時(shí)進(jìn)行恢復(fù)。 您可以使用菜單窗口 - 將視圖重置為默認(rèn)值來(lái)恢復(fù)默認(rèn)布局。μVision有兩種操作模式,即用于創(chuàng)建應(yīng)用程序的構(gòu)建模式和用于分析應(yīng)用程序的調(diào)試模式,它提供了額外的Windows和對(duì)話框。
二、??縒indows大多數(shù)窗口可以停靠到另一個(gè)窗口,多文檔界面(MDI),甚至浮動(dòng)到另一個(gè)屏幕。 拖動(dòng)窗口后,將顯示多個(gè)停靠符號(hào)。
但是,源代碼文件必須駐留在“文本編輯器”窗口中。
要將窗口移動(dòng)到其他位置:
單擊標(biāo)題欄或窗口的頁(yè)面/對(duì)象名稱。
將窗口拖到??糠?hào)上。
釋放鼠標(biāo)按鈕。
此外,您還可以使用為標(biāo)題欄或頁(yè)面/對(duì)象名稱顯示的上下文菜單。
三、使用編輯器編輯器支持在編輯和調(diào)試代碼時(shí)有用的功能。例如,代碼完成,動(dòng)態(tài)語(yǔ)法檢查,使用比例或單倍間距字體,代碼導(dǎo)航或函數(shù)查找。編輯器邊距可以包含書(shū)簽,斷點(diǎn),錯(cuò)誤指示器,程序計(jì)數(shù)器,代碼執(zhí)行或性能指標(biāo)的標(biāo)志。許多功能在它們出現(xiàn)的窗口中描述。下面列出了一些一般功能。
1、選擇文字
可以通過(guò)按下組合鍵或使用鼠標(biāo)來(lái)選擇文本。例子:
Shift +向右箭頭選擇當(dāng)前光標(biāo)位置的字符。
Ctrl + Shift +右箭頭選擇光標(biāo)位置和下一個(gè)單詞開(kāi)頭之間的文本。
Ctrl + A選擇整個(gè)文本。
Ctrl +鼠標(biāo)滾輪可放大或縮小文本。為每個(gè)文件保存和恢復(fù)縮放信息。
Ctrl + E跳轉(zhuǎn)到匹配的大括號(hào)。必須在括號(hào)上設(shè)置光標(biāo)。
Ctrl + Shift + E在匹配的大括號(hào)之間選擇文本。
2、用鼠標(biāo)選擇文本塊
任何數(shù)量的文字
按住鼠標(biāo)左鍵并拖動(dòng)文本。
一個(gè)字
雙擊該單詞。
一條線
單擊編輯器邊距中的行號(hào)。
多行
在編輯器邊距中的行號(hào)上按住鼠標(biāo)左鍵并拖動(dòng)。
整篇文章
按住Ctrl鍵并單擊編輯器邊距中的任何行號(hào)。
垂直文本塊
按住Alt鍵,按住鼠標(biāo)左鍵,然后拖動(dòng)。
3、有用的提示
如配置編輯器中所述設(shè)置編輯器首選項(xiàng)。
使用代碼完成快速編寫(xiě)代碼并跟蹤功能參數(shù)和類型。
使用動(dòng)態(tài)語(yǔ)法在鍵入代碼時(shí)檢查實(shí)時(shí)錯(cuò)誤和警告。
編輯器的圖標(biāo)在編輯器邊距中的標(biāo)記中描述。
標(biāo)識(shí)文件使用的圖標(biāo)(窗口項(xiàng)目)在文件,組和組件屬性中描述。
項(xiàng)目目標(biāo)和文件組(窗口項(xiàng)目)標(biāo)識(shí)配置設(shè)置的集合并將文件排列到邏輯塊中。
屬于軟件組件的文件在項(xiàng)目中的組件中進(jìn)行了說(shuō)明。
工具欄和編輯菜單提供了常用的編輯功能。
使用書(shū)簽瀏覽文件的代碼。
搜索或替換字符串,如搜索文本中所述。
使用“模板”窗口重新使用存儲(chǔ)在模板中的代碼段。
使用功能窗口快速查找應(yīng)用程序功能。
使用“大綱菜單”折疊或展開(kāi)代碼的邏輯塊。
使用“高級(jí)菜單”美化代碼。
使用配置向?qū)褂妙愃艷UI的控件增強(qiáng)啟動(dòng)和初始化代碼。
“開(kāi)始調(diào)試”中介紹了調(diào)試命令和菜單項(xiàng)。
使用源
瀏覽器查找程序符號(hào)定義和引用。
使用符號(hào)窗口查找有關(guān)應(yīng)用程序符號(hào)的調(diào)試信息。
使用Execution Profiler查看執(zhí)行統(tǒng)計(jì)信息。
注意:一個(gè)特殊的內(nèi)置函數(shù)編輯器可用于創(chuàng)建調(diào)試函數(shù)。創(chuàng)建調(diào)試功能中描述了內(nèi)置編輯器。
四、代碼完成代碼完成提供編輯功能,包括代碼完成列表和參數(shù)信息,以快速可靠地編寫(xiě)代碼。這些功能有助于跟蹤代碼中使用的符號(hào),函數(shù)和參數(shù)。代碼完成可用于C / C ++源代碼。
1、代碼完成清單
代碼完成列表顯示包含您正在鍵入的字符的程序符號(hào)。在編輯 - 配置 - 文本完成中配置代碼完成行為。
輸入多個(gè)字符(默認(rèn)值為3)或輸入后出現(xiàn)列表:
句號(hào)(。) - 用于結(jié)構(gòu)或類。可以打開(kāi)另一個(gè)成員列表。
指針( - >) - 用于指針結(jié)構(gòu)。
雙冒號(hào)(::) - 用于特定范圍內(nèi)的符號(hào)。
Ctrl + SPACE - 手動(dòng)調(diào)用代碼完成列表。在空白行或可識(shí)別范圍外調(diào)用時(shí),列表顯示屬于全局命名空間的符號(hào)。
通過(guò)按TAB,SPACE,ENTER,鍵入括號(hào)或上面的任何字符,將突出顯示的列表項(xiàng)插入代碼中。其他填充字符是:! “#$%&'()* +,/:; <=>;?@ [] ^'{|}?。
軟件特色
1、功能齊全的源代碼編輯器。
2、DeviceDatabase®用于配置開(kāi)發(fā)工具。
3、項(xiàng)目經(jīng)理,負(fù)責(zé)創(chuàng)建和維護(hù)項(xiàng)目。
4、集成Make Utility功能,用于組裝,編譯和鏈接嵌入式應(yīng)用程序。
5、所有開(kāi)發(fā)環(huán)境設(shè)置的對(duì)話框。
6、真正的集成源級(jí)和匯編級(jí)調(diào)試器,帶有高速CPU和外設(shè)模擬器。
7、高級(jí)GDI接口,用于在目標(biāo)硬件上進(jìn)行軟件調(diào)試,以及連接到Keil®ULINK?調(diào)試適配器。
8、Flash編程實(shí)用程序,用于將應(yīng)用程序下載到Flash ROM中。
9、指向手冊(cè),在線幫助,設(shè)備數(shù)據(jù)表和用戶指南的鏈接。
配置需求
操作系統(tǒng):Windows XP/Vista/7
內(nèi)存(RAM):需要1GB的RAM。
硬盤(pán)空間:需要200MB的可用空間。
處理器:奔騰級(jí)PC。
0條評(píng)論